Carolyn Krueger
Carolyn is a co-founder of creating links. She graduated as a M.A. Art Psychotherapist from Goldsmiths University of London. Over the past years, she has lived in several countries, amongst others Ghana, Nepal and South Africa, where she worked with traumatised and deprived client groups from various backgrounds. Carolyn currently resides in her native Germany, where she supports asylum seekers, refugees and survivors of violence within psychosocial and therapy services in Berlin. The development of sustainable concepts for community-based and culturally sensitive support that empowers minority populations is a major endeavour of her work.
